  | JBoss 4.2.x ships with Sun JSF, replace as indicated in the wiki and it 
should work.

This is correct, but this would replace the JSF implementation at the 
application server level. You should be able to bundle MyFaces with your 
portlet without having to change the JSF implementation at the AS level. I will 
update the tutorial as needed.
